Abstract

Colopsinols B (1) and C (2), unique polyhydroxy compounds consisting of a C53-linear aliphatic chain with three C1 branches, three ether rings, six hydroxy groups, a glucoside moiety, and a sulfate ester have been isolated from the cultured marine dinoflagellate Amphidinium sp. The structures of 1 and 2 were elucidated on the basis of extensive NMR techniques as well as FABMS/MS data of the peroxide (3) of 2.
